Is it better to settle a personal injury case, or go to trial?

0

The answer to your question depends on the facts of your case and the status of settlement negotiations. If the defendants insurance company refuses to make a reasonable settlement offer, then you have no choice but to go to trial. Once a defendant has made a fair settlement offer, and you have determined that the amount offered is the most the defendant will pay, a settlement is usually in your best interest. Presenting a case to a jury has significant risks for both sides. You never know what unforeseen problems will arise at trial, and rest assured that some unforeseen problem will arise. Also, you have to keep in mind that a lot of people, including some that may be on your jury, have been brainwashed by the insurance industrys propaganda claiming that too many lawsuits are being filed. The best way to get a fair settlement offer is to be represented by a competent attorney who is completely ready, willing and able to go to trial.
